| Hi everybody! I'm going on vacation in 2wks. Going to the s for 1 wk. Going to be w/ friends & they're not healthy eaters. I don't want to blow my diet when i'm there but i don't want to feel restricted like i can't enjoy myself. Not sure what i can eat for long periods of time while being @ the beach all day. Thought foods like cottage cheese & yogert would be ok but i can't tollerate them that well. So my question is, what types of foods do you guys take w/ you when your @ the beach? Dried fruit is loaded w/ so much sugar i had to se that one too. I'm running out of ideas. I think i'll be spending time in the hotel room preparing meals for the beach or else eat empty calorie foods that won't satisfy me. And those Protein bars will just make me break out if i eat one of them every day there as a meal replacement. So what do you guys do when you're on vacation like the s? Any thoughts or suggestions are soooooooooo much appreciated! thx, annie | |

| This is what I've brought in the past when I haven't had access to a fridge: nuts fruit e.g. apples, oranges dry oats brown rice cakes whey powder tuna/chicken cans tuna/salmon pouches Ezeikal bread Protein bars ready-to-drink Protein shakes soy snacks If you have access to a fridge, I would just go grocery shopping at the s and stock it up well. | |

| Yup Roony had lots of good suggestions... I know on my last road trip I took canned tuna and chicken, canned green beans, Oats, Protein shakes in cans, Rice cakes, apples, low carb tortillas, and some ANPB (but yes like you said... start eating that and can't stop its good on those tortillas though) | |
